Empirical Spine, Inc., a company developing advanced solutions for the surgical treatment of spinal disorders, today announced that the US Food and Drug Administration (FDA) has granted Breakthrough Device Designation (BDD) for its LimiFlex™ Paraspinous Tension Band. ...
LimiFlex is an investigational device targeting grade 1 lumbar degenerative spondylolisthesis patients with spinal stenosis. It is designed to restore natural segmental motion and stability after lumbar decompression by augmenting the posterior tension band. ...
Key potential benefits cited in the BDD application include less invasive and shorter surgery, improved intra- and post-operative outcomes, reduction or elimination of hospital stay, and improved quality of life, including motion-preservation at the affected spinal level.
